Tandoori Grilled Pineapple

INDIAN · DESSERT · SERVES 4

Experience a burst of tropical flavor with this Tandoori Grilled Pineapple! Juicy pineapple slices are marinated in a fragrant tandoori spice blend, kissed by the grill, and served warm with a drizzle of honey and a sprinkle of fresh mint. This dish is a delightful fusion of sweet and savory that transports you to the vibrant streets of India with every bite. Perfect as a summer dessert or a unique addition to your next barbecue, this recipe pays homage to the rich culinary traditions of Indian tandoori cooking while embracing the natural sweetness of fresh fruit.

Ingredients

Original recipe serves 4

Fresh mint leaves
1/4 cup, for garnish
Honey
2 tablespoons
Lime juice
2 tablespoons, freshly squeezed
Tandoori spice blend
2 tablespoons
Pineapple
1, peeled, cored, and sliced into rings or wedges

Instructions

  1. Preheat the grill to medium-high heat (about 400°F or 200°C).
  2. In a mixing bowl, whisk together the tandoori spice blend, lime juice, and honey until well combined to create a flavorful marinade.
  3. Slice the pineapple into rings or wedges, depending on your preference; ensure the slices are thick enough to hold up on the grill.
  4. Generously brush both sides of the pineapple slices with the tandoori marinade, ensuring they are well coated.
  5. Place the marinated pineapple slices on the preheated grill. Cook for 4-5 minutes on each side, or until grill marks appear and the pineapple is slightly caramelized.
  6. Remove the grilled pineapple from the grill and let cool for a few minutes to allow the flavors to meld.
  7. Garnish with fresh mint leaves for a refreshing contrast and serve warm as a delightful dessert.

Tips

  • 💡 For an added flavor twist, consider adding a pinch of cayenne pepper to the marinade for a hint of heat.
  • 💡 You can also serve the grilled pineapple with a scoop of vanilla ice cream or yogurt for an indulgent treat.
  • 💡 Experiment with other fruits such as peaches or mangoes, which can also be delicious when grilled with the tandoori marinade.

Dietary Information

Servings: 4 Dish Type: Dessert Prep Time: 15 minutes Cook Time: 10 minutes Calories: 120 Fat: 0g Carbs: 31g Protein: 1g Sodium: 10mg Sugar: 25g
